Two statements would be prepared for IFRS companies that prefer to separate net income from comprehensive income. A second statement, called the statement of comprehensive income, would start with net income and include any other comprehensive income (OCI) items. The Wellbourn financial statement (shown in section 3.3 of this chapter) is an example of separating net income and total comprehensive income into two statements. This method starts with the net income at the top, followed by the items of other comprehensive income (OCI), and concludes with the total comprehensive income at the bottom. The single-statement approach provides a seamless flow of information, highlighting the connection between net income and comprehensive income. While Net Income offers a snapshot of profitability, Comprehensive Income presents a full picture of a company’s financial performance, including all changes in equity. This comprehensive view is invaluable for a more accurate and complete analysis of a company’s financial status and performance over a period. For example, if a company receives $10,000 today to perform services in the next accounting period, the $10,000 is unearned in this accounting period. It is deferred to the next accounting period by crediting a liability account such as Unearned Revenues. Next period (when it is earned) a journal entry will be made to debit the liability account and to credit a revenue account.
